Camille Lacourt: is a French backstroke swimmer. He was born in Narbonne, France. With a time of 52.11 at the European Championships on August 10, 2010 Camille Lacourt became European Champion in the 100 m backstroke (long course) before French compatriot Jérémy Stravius.[1] This time was a new European record and the second best world performance ever over this distance after Aaron Peirsols 51.94 on July 8, 2009.

Camille Muffat: is an Olympic and National Record holding swimmer from France. She swam for France at the 2008 Olympics. At the 2008 French Championships, she and Joanne Andraca tied in the 400 m individual medley (IM) in a new French record of 4:38.23. At the 2009 French Championships, she set the French and European record in the 200 m IM (2:09.37).
